Doubles Information
Doubles Entry Deadline---Tuesday, May 22nd at 11:59 pm---This is the deadline to sign up for doubles and to designate a partner. To register and/or designate a partner after the singles deadline, you will need to email the tournament director before 11:59 pm Tuesday May 22nd. NO DOUBLES ENTRIES WILL BE ACCEPTED AFTER THE 5/22 DOUBLES DEADLINE.
Players that sign up for doubles without a partner will be paired up randomly as long as there are other players without partners. If you don't want to be paired randomly, don't sign up without a partner.
Players must play the same age division in both singles and doubles.

Scoring Format for Boys & Girls 10s
Main draw and consolation singles matches will be the best of two short sets to four (by two) with a seven point tiebreak at 4-4. If necessary, a 7 point tiebreak will be played in lieu of a third set, first to seven by two. Ad scoring
Doubles will be a 6 game set with a tiebreak at 6-6 (first to seven by two). Ad scoring. This is the doubles format that will be used at the Southern Closed 10s.
Alternate scoring formats may be used in case of inclement weather. Please check this tournament homepage for inclement weather updates.
Play will be on 60 foot courts, using orange balls and racquets 25 inches or less. All 10 and Under players should have their racquets with them when they check in for each of their matches.

Scoring Format B&G 12s, 14s, 16s, 18s
All main draw singles matches will be best of three tiebreak sets.
All consolation singles matches will be best of two tiebreak sets with a 10 point match tiebreak in lieu of the third set.
Doubles will be an 8 game pro set with a 7 point tiebreak at 8 all.
Alternate scoring formats may be used in case of inclement weather. Please check this tournament homepage for inclement weather updates.
